Vault Add-in Grayed out

Yesterday, at what appeared to be random, all of my addins decided not to load into Inventor.  I noticed this as I could not place parts from content center or Vault.  I changed them back to "Startup/Loaded" under "Load Behavior" in the Add-in manager and restarted inventor.  Content center and the Vault tab are now appearing on my ribbon.  The problem is all the vault commands are "grayed out" (i.e. unselectable).  Also, the "place from vault" command is back for assemblies but when clicked, nothing happens.  The same thing happens for "place from content center."  Any ideas on what setting/options have been reset?

Hello. Please go back into your addin manager and right-click on the white space. Select the option to 'Show Hidden Addins". You will see the "EDM Addin" populate the list. 

 

Please load that addin and you will now see some more buttons (that are missing from your screen capture). Log in while a Vault ipj is active and all your commands should be available again.
